Bogra: Eleven people, mostly children, drowned in flood waters in northern Bangladesh, officials said yesterday, while up to five million people have been marooned in the low-lying, disaster-prone country.

Half of Bangladesh is submerged and officials said they expected the flood waters from the tributaries of the Brahmaputra and Padma rivers to reach the eastern suburbs of Dhaka in the next two days.

"We expect the flood situation to deteriorate further over next few days," said M.M. Mustafa Sarwar of the Bangladesh Flood Forecasting and Warning Centre.
